Santoprene® TPV 121-80B265
Santoprene TPV 121-80B265 is a black thermoplastic vulcanizate (TPV) that combines low coefficient of friction with good bonding to TPV and EPDM rubber. This grade offers improved heat aging performance and excellent processability for injection molding of complex geometries with excellent surface aesthetics. It has low friction retention after heat aging without surface bleeding. It has been designed for corner molding and end caps of automotive extruded weather seals in TPV or in EPDM rubber.
Key Features:
- Low friction injection molding grade
- Specially formulated to replace thermoset EPDM rubber in automotive glass run channel (GRC) corner molding applications
- Designed for shorter processing cycle time compared to thermoset EPDM rubber
- Adheres to vulcanized EPDM rubber and TPV
- Built-in low coefficient of friction properties
- Good flowability with excellent surface aspect

Processing Notes:
Desiccant drying for 3 hours at 80°C (180°F) is recommended. Santoprene TPV has a wide temperature processing window from 175 to 230°C (350 to 450°F). In order to obtain good bonding on an EPDM sponge profile, the injection speed should be fast (60–100 mm/sec) and at a very high temperature in a warm mold. The injection pressure should be moderate and the holding pressure kept low to prevent profile deformation. The profile should be perfectly positioned in the mold without deformation to ensure maximum surface interaction with the melt. Cooling time should be longer than a typical TPV to initiate recrystallization at the contact interface. Santoprene® TPV is incompatible with acetal and PVC.
Santoprene TPV has a relatively high melt viscosity at low shear rates. Viscosity decreases as the shear rate increases. Increasing temperature has little effect on TPV melt viscosity. Smaller gates and higher shear rates keep melt viscosity low and improve melt flow. Please also refer to the injection molding guide.

Key Sustainability Features of Santoprene TPV
Recyclable
Unlike traditional rubber, Santoprene TPV can be reprocessed, reducing waste and improving manufacturing efficiency.
Lightweight
Reduces material usage and contributes to energy savings in transportation and logistics.
Eco-Friendly Production
Requires less energy during processing compared to traditional vulcanized rubbers.
Longevity
Durable products reduce replacement rates, minimizing overall resource consumption.
